Recommended Diet
Best Foods to Give Your Cockatiel | Grey
To ensure your Cockatiel | Grey from Nearby Pets India grows healthy and strong, we recommend a balanced diet rich in proteins and essential nutrients.
- • High-Grade Seed Mix: A variety of seeds tailored for your specific bird species.
- • Fresh Leafy Greens: Spinach, kale, and broccoli for essential minerals.
- • Seasonal Fruits: Apples, bananas, and grapes as healthy treats (remove seeds).
- • Cuttlebone: Vital for calcium intake and beak maintenance.
Foods to Avoid
Foods to Avoid for Cockatiel | Grey
The safety of your Cockatiel | Grey is our priority at Nearby Pets India. Avoid these toxic foods to prevent health complications:
- • Avocado: Contains persin, which can cause heart distress in birds.
- • Fruit Pits & Seeds: Many contain trace amounts of cyanide.
- • Salty/Sugary Snacks: Can lead to dehydration and organ damage.
- • Onions & Mushrooms: Can cause digestive toxicity and anemia.
